Yoga is a system of movements that seek to connect the mind, body and soul. This unity is achieved through the holding of different body positions, known as asanas, and though contemplation. Yoga originated with the Hindu faith in the Far East. Enlightenment can only be achieved through spiritual and physical exercises design to open you up for enlightenment. Although in the Far East yoga is part of their religion, in Western Civilization it is usually practiced as a means to support healthy living.
